Mindset Matters
One of the first steps in mastering challenges is adopting the right mindset. Here’s a breakdown:
- Growth Mindset: As proposed by psychologist Carol Dweck, this mindset sees challenges as opportunities to learn and grow. People with a growth mindset believe their abilities can be developed through dedication and hard work.
- Problem-Solving Attitude: Approaching challenges with a problem-solving attitude rather than seeing them as insurmountable helps you focus on potential solutions.

Set Clear Goals
Before embarking on any adventure, it’s essential to have a clear destination in mind. This could be a professional goal, a personal achievement, or even a bucket list item.
- SMART Goals: Make sure your goals are Specific, Measurable, Achievable, Relevant, and Time-bound.
